The Oyo State governor, Engineer Seyi Makinde inaugurated a 27-man steering committee for the state’s 20 year development plan.

Governor Makinde, while inaugurating the steering committee for the state’s development plan, said the Pacesetter State needs a homegrown long-term plan to transform its socio-economic development.

He added that his administration envisioned a 20-year world-class developmental plan for the state with effect from 2021 to 2040.

In a remark, the Oyo State Commissioner for Budget and Planning, Mr Adeniyi Farinto, said the steering committee for the state’s development plan would give a sense of direction in government’s expenditure across the length and breadth of the state without marginalization.

The lead consultant to the steering committee for 20 years development plan, Professor Olu Ajakaye explained that the development plan would be executed in tranches with first tranche beginning from 2021 to 2025.

Members of the steering committee for the state development plan include the deputy governor of Oyo State, Engineer Rauf Olaniyan; Secretary to the State government, Mrs Olubamiwo Adeosun; the Head of Service, Mrs Ololade Agboola; the Director General, DAWN Commission, Mr Seye Oyeleye; UNICEF Field Officer, Mr Tuscar Rani; CAN chairman, Apostle Joshua Akinyemi; the Aare Musulumi of Yorubaland, Edo and Delta States, Alhaji Dawud Makanjuola Akinola, amongst others.
